Why these products were recalled

A firm's internal investigation led to the discovery of pinholes in the packaging of the products. The pinholes are not likely to be detected by the end user prior to use and could compromise the sterile barrier properties of the packaging.

  • ModerateFDA (Devices)··2013-07-17

    Baxter Recalls Four Lead TUR Irrigation Sets Due to Packaging Pinholes

    Baxter Healthcare is recalling 356,728 units of Four Lead TUR irrigation sets because pinholes in the packaging could compromise sterile barrier properties.
